REQUIRED SAFETY TRAINING TO VOLUNTEER

Volunteers are required to register and complete safety training prior to coming into the school and working with children. This training is good for 2 years and found at the link below. 

 

https://www.fultonschools.org/Page/9539

 

We highly recommend doing this as soon as you can, as it can take 48 hours for the system to be complete processing the registration.  We would not want to show up for your volunteer slot only to find out you cannot participate or jump through some extra hoops before you head to the activity.

Cafeteria Helping Hands

Come help out our hardworking cafeteria workers! You may be asked to help serve lunches or assist students. Welcome to arrive anytime between 10:20 - 12:00 pm and stay as long as you are able.

WatchDOGS is a volunteer program at SHE specifically for Dads and other Father-Figures, like Grandpas and Uncles! It is usually a full day from 7am - 2:30pm, but this year we will have a few half day options as well. Your day will include morning carpool, lunch with your student(s) and assisting in your student(s) classroom.  Some other fun activities include serving lunch in the cafeteria, recess with your student(s), assisting classroom stations, projects around the school and maybe even some crafts!
